A 3D Simulation job involves creating digital models that replicate real-world objects, environments, or processes to analyze and predict behaviors in a virtual space. Professionals in this field use specialized software to simulate physics, motion, and interactions for industries such as engineering, gaming, healthcare, and manufacturing. Responsibilities may include developing simulation models, optimizing designs, and validating system performance. These simulations help reduce development costs, enhance product design, and improve decision-making before real-world implementation.
As a 3D Simulation professional, your day-to-day tasks often involve developing and refining 3D models, programming simulation behaviors, conducting tests, and troubleshooting issues to ensure accuracy and performance. You may collaborate closely with engineers, designers, or project managers to translate real-world scenarios into digital environments and iterate on prototype simulations based on feedback. Documentation, version control, and staying updated with the latest software advancements are also common aspects of the role. This dynamic workflow allows you to contribute to a wide range of projects, from training applications in aerospace to product design and virtual reality experiences.
To thrive in a 3D Simulation role, you need strong knowledge of 3D modeling, simulation software, mathematics, and physics, often supported by a degree in computer science, engineering, or a related field. Familiarity with industry-standard tools such as Autodesk Maya, Blender, Unity, Unreal Engine, or MATLAB, as well as experience with programming languages like Python or C++, is typically required. Excellent problem-solving abilities, attention to detail, and effective teamwork and communication skills distinguish top performers. These competencies ensure you can accurately create, test, and refine realistic simulations that meet project specifications and facilitate collaboration across multidisciplinary teams.

Standard Job Description We are seeking a Design Engineer to help create and maintain immersive 3D simulated experiences for Lockheed Martin. The ideal candidate is a self-driven, creative, and design-oriented individual with a cinematic eye looking to contribute towards the creative process and design of quality experiences. As part of the Innovation Demonstration Center (IDC) team you will work with a multidisciplined team to demonstrate, operate, and continually upgrade flight, land, and sustainment training demonstration systems.
In the IDC's fast-paced environment you will draw on your education and experiences to solve unique and sometimes complex problems in showcasing our TLS products and IRADs to customers and stakeholders. This role will be responsible for updating and polishing the visuals of our demonstration systems to ensure we are showcasing high-quality, realistic scenes in both real-time environments and pre-rendered applications. The ideal candidate will have experience in 2D / 3D Tools (3D Studio Max, Photoshop, Substance, etc.) as well as real time render engines (Unreal Engine, Unity, etc.)
This person will take source CAD data and work textured 3D assets that are production ready and optimize them for maximum performance in Virtual Reality. Ability to use engine profiling to optimize models, textures, and lighting for performance is a must. The ideal candidate will also have a strong understanding of 2D graphic design concepts; from user interface creation to in-house ads and banners.
Excellent communication and collaborative skills are required; the candidate will work closely with programmers to implement art assets efficiently and allow for rapid iteration of application design and aesthetics. The successful candidate for this position is a knowledgeable, experienced professional that is capable of shaping design architectures and working within a creative team for real-time graphics applications that utilize 2D and 3D models, animations, and visual effects based on customer requirements. Position responsibilities to be independently performed under general direction to complete objectives associated with specific project milestones and IDC strategy & objectives.
Roles and responsibilities will include: Partnering with IDC development team and internal clients to shape project requirements through industry research, stakeholder interviews and emerging trends Supporting the preparation of concepts, demonstrations, visual effects, and storyboards Creation of high-quality, realistic hardware, environments, models, and textured 3D assets that are production ready and optimized to maximize performance for use in real time engine Import 3D assets into game engine to create animations and ability to address issues with model that effect performance in engine (Unity, Unreal) Set up and optimize lighting and reflections in game engine Optimize project in gaming engine to meet the performance requirements of large aspect ratio displays, mobile, desktop, and AR/VR hardware Continually exploring and integrating emerging visual presentation technology Basic Qualifications Bachelor's degree in Graphic Design, Computer Science, Digital Media, Game Development or similiar engineer studies Experience using development tools such as Unreal Engine, Unity, or comparable application Proficient in tools for 3D Model and texture creation (3DSMax, Maya, Photoshop, Premiere) Solid understanding and knowledge of digital media, and application development Ability to thrive in a fast paced and dynamic environment with multiple deadlines Experience with Agile development methodologies Ability / Willingness to travel (<= 10%) Desired Skills Experience with Adobe Creative Suite (After Effects, Substance, etc.) Familiar with CAD data and conversion to create optimized polygon meshes An understanding of Physically-Based Rendering (PBR) textures and shaders. Experience with VR, AR, or simulation systems. Experience optimizing real-time applications Experience creating realistic environments with lighting, textures, and 3D assets Comfortable with public speaking and presenting to executives and stakeholders Pay Information Full-Time Salary Range: $70500.00 - $130900.00 At Lockheed Martin, we know mission success starts with taking care of our people
